1990 Nissan Skyline GT-R      Date of Manufacture: Dec/1989  Color: Metalic Blue /Blue int.

AKA “Godzilla”,a name given to these cars  by the Australians in 1990.

68,367 Miles on chassis,  5,718 on rebuilt engine. Engine: RB(Race Breed) 26 DETT. In-line 6 cylinder, 2.6 litre, double overhead cams, pent-headed(similar to a Hemi head), 4 valves per cylinder, twin intercooled turbos(TT)..  5 speed manual, Attessa electronic all- wheel drive, Digital Climate Control (self- diagnostic) air conditioned, all wheel disc brakes with ABS, Viscous Limited Slip Differential (VLSD), Hicas rear wheel steering. Factory GT-R coil struts suspension. Top of the line Alarm and anti-theft system .Original GT-R key!

Engine rebuilt by Dave Conway at Pro-Power Engines in Saanichton B.C..  Crank was micro-polished and collar for oil pump drive installed. New N1 oil pump and N1 water pump. New ACL race bearings were sent to Calico for their bearing coating to bring crank/bearing clearances back to spec. Rotating assembly was balanced to within 1/10 of a gram.

C.P. forged pistons and Manley rods with ARP rod bolts were installed after block was bored .005 over stock to clean all cylinders. The head was machined for trueness, and all 24 valve guides were re-drilled for alignment and new bronze guides were installed. The valves were lapped in. A metal Cometic Head gasket and ARP head studs were used in assembly. Metal Cometic intake gaskets were used. The head intake and exhaust ports were relieved, combustion chambers polished, and the stock exhaust manifolds were ported and relieved to match head. A new timing belt, belt idler and belt tensioner were installed ( Nissan OEM parts).

The 6 throttle bodies were all re-sealed, the injectors were cleaned and flow tested. The main body of the intake (plenum) is Powder Coated Blue. The engine has a new water temp sensor, new intake air temp sensor, new throttle positioning sensor, new oil pressure sending unit, 3 new accessory belts, and a new 3” aluminum radiator.

Royal purple engine oil and a K&N filter, fresh anti-freeze both done recently. ALL the other gear oils are Red-line synthetic, and recently changed. 2 Greedy/Trust Airlinx muffin type air-filters are used. The clutch was just replaced with an A.C.T. Racing clutch, thro-out and pilot bearings, flywheel was resurfaced and new dowels were installed. Fresh NGK Copper plugs recently installed. This engine easily and quickly revs to 8,200 RPM without skipping a beat. The factory boost restrictor was removed by a previous owner, but I’ve installed a new Vibrant Manual Boost Controller. This will increase the boost from the stock7 PSI to a SAFE 12.5 – 13 PSI. The turbos were thoroughly examined for wear and shaft end-play during engine rebuild. They are the stock turbos with the ceramic vanes, NOT safe to run more than 13PSI. New braided re-enforced stainless steel water cooling lines for the turbos were added. I have installed a switch which will turn off the front wheel drive and ABS, for your pre-launch burnouts.

The brake pads were replaced with Hawk Street Performance Pads, and the rotors were turned. It has an HKS Super Dragger Stainless Steel Cat-Back exhaust. The Catalytic converter is still in place. There is 90% tread life on the 4 Michelin Pilot Exalto AS 225/50/R16 tires.The rims are the factory GT-R ultra-light wheels. There are front and rear IMPUL strut tower bars (adjustable). Last summer, a 4 wheel alignment was done. It has an Optima Red-Top battery with Gold battery terminals. There is an E-Brake Drift Button installed, but the stock E-Brake handle comes with it. The Coil-pack cover is also included, and is in excellent condition, but the coils last longer without the heat being trapped in by the cover.

The only body mod is the very rare TOMEI rear tail light covers. The car also has the rare Skyline floor mats, front rear, and rear hump. The only flaw in the whole interior is the exit side of the driver seat side bolster, very typical due to the height of the side bolsters in these cars. It has a Sony Explode CD player with XFINITY speakers.

The exterior paint is average for a 24 year old car. There is a small dent in the hood, which is aluminum, 2 very small dings in the right side, 2 blemishes on the rear rubber bumper, and the only sign of rust on the entire car is showing as blistering the paint in the left rear wheel-well of the quarter panel. I won’t fix it as I’m not trying to hide anything. The Speedo has been replaced, as indicated by the decal in the door jamb on the driver’s side. This was used in calculating the vehicle’s actual mileage when converting the Kilometers to Miles. The car will easily go faster than the speedo’s capable of displaying.

The car comes with a binder from the original Japanese owner, and includes the full service history. It was imported from Japan in 2004, and has had 3 owners since. I will include a CD Rom that has a complete Nissan Owners Service and Repair Manual for the GT-R, in English. I have a folder with receipts for all of  the parts I’ve put into the car.

This vehicle is currently only eligible for import to U.S. if used for Auto Shows, or Race-track use. It cannot be licensed for road use until December of 2014.

Infiniti will move back to Japan from Hong Kong in 2020

Wed, May 29 2019

BEIJING – Nissan's premium brand Infiniti is relocating its headquarters back to Japan from Hong Kong, its home since 2012, to create "more operational efficiencies" with its parent company, according to a document seen by Reuters on Wednesday. The move planned for mid-2020, and expected to be publicly announced later on Wednesday, will help the Japanese automaker cut costs amid a slump in its global earnings in the year ended March 31. "The relocation will further integrate (Infiniti) with global design, research and development and manufacturing functions based in Japan," Nissan said in the statement, adding that Infiniti would continue to "operate independently". The move also was "crucial" for Nissan to follow through on its strategy to electrify the Infiniti lineup, the document said, with plans for every premium model launched from 2021 to be either all-electric or "e-Power" hybrid. A Nissan official, speaking on condition of anonymity, said that while there was a "fair amount of platform and other base technology sharing" between Infiniti and the main volume brand Nissan, "there could be more". Nissan's global operating profit plunged 45% in the last fiscal year and would likely drop another 28% to "rock bottom" in the current one, according to company filings earlier this month. Infiniti's move back to Japan will reverse a decision made under ousted leader Carlos Ghosn to dilute the premium brand's Japanese origins in order to foster a more global image. Its Hong Kong headquarters has about 180 employees who were told about the move back to Yokohama earlier on Wednesday, according to the Nissan official. The Hong Kong headquarters and the global image it was intended to promote were seen as critical for Infiniti to make inroads in China, where being Japanese can sometimes be a handicap because of historical animosities. In 2012, Infiniti and other Japanese brands took a battering in the wake of diplomatic spats over disputed islets known as Diaoyu in China and Senkaku in Japan. Since then, Japan's bilateral relationship with China has steadily improved and Japanese automakers including Nissan and Toyota are seeing their businesses expand, even as China's overall auto market has slumped over the past year. Is the Chevy Camaro Z/28 a Godzilla Slayer at the track?

Sat, 29 Mar 2014

Godzilla. It's a name that strikes fear in the minds and hearts of giant monsters (Mothra!) worldwide, not to mention a number of automobile manufacturers that produce high-performance coupes... including Chevrolet. The Bowtie-cladded company has one rather obvious model that lines up squarely in the sights of the Nissan GT-R, that being the Corvette.
Interestingly, though, Chevy's halo coupe isn't the vehicle the boys from Motor Trend decided to match up at Barber Motorsports Park against the Japanese Godzilla, opting instead for the brand-new Camaro Z/28. A glance at the spec sheet of the Z/28 clears up any consternation regarding MT's choice - more horsepower for the Nissan, more torque for the Chevy and roughly the same weight means they are on pretty equal ground when it comes to what's under the hood.
The rest of the spec sheet looks to tilt the argument in the GT-R's favor (especially considering that MT's test car is a Track Edition model), as it boasts all-wheel-drive traction, a quick-shifting six-speed dual-clutch transmission and a price tag that's about $40,000 higher than that of the Z/28. Oh, and don't forget the GT-R's legendary computer-controlled reflexes. Does any of that matter with a professional race car driver like Randy Pobst behind the wheel?
